Output 4cf601cd79bf7dd7549f17d057b9578a87997cac65b6b658b601f8a11c7bddd5:12

value
51525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e91d35ad923b153eb600b4ca29e9ed5d71dac4aa OP_EQUAL
address
3NwcMmHbLveUcYme823Pz6g68TdNmurUQb
transaction
4cf601cd79bf7dd7549f17d057b9578a87997cac65b6b658b601f8a11c7bddd5
confirmations
247882
spent
true